In a surprising turn, a close-knit community in Colorado has come together over a strange and concerning event. Recently, someone on a unicycle has been spotted removing pride flags from homes all over town. This act has sparked conversations and strengthened bonds in their local LGBTQ+ community, fostering unity and mutual support.
It all started when residents noticed their pride flags were disappearing. At first, people chalked it up as a harmless prank or some kind misunderstanding. But then, home surveillance videos unveiled a more curious story: someone masked, expertly riding a unicycle, sneaking around in darkness, making off with pride flags.
The footage quickly became a hot topic in town, nudged neighbors closer, and kickstarted discussions on how best they should respond. For many, pride flags aren't just decorations; they're powerful symbols representing acceptance, love, and a celebration embracing diversity. Having these important symbols taken felt deeply personal and unsettling.
"It was shocking that anyone would go this far just remove something that means so much," shared Jamie, a local resident. "To me, my pride flag represents who I am and what our community stands by."
Determined, neighbors began meeting regularly, brainstorming ways protect their homes and symbols. Many opted invest in security upgrades, such as extra cameras and motion-sensor lighting, hoping deter future attempts. But, their efforts went beyond just safeguarding flags. Boldly affirming their unity, they organized a neighborhood parade, proudly displaying their pride flags in daylight, firmly celebrating their diverse community.
While what's driving this unicyclist remains uncertain, these thefts have sparked wider conversations about acceptance and safety within area's LGBTQ+ community. Local advocacy groups stepped up, offering support and resources those affected.
The Colorado Equality Project has been instrumental in creating spaces where residents can voice their concerns. "It's more than just flags," expressed Marcus, a spokesperson. "It's about ensuring every person here feels both safe and respected. We won't stand by quietly; we're standing together."
Community members also launched an online petition aimed at raising awareness and rallying support LGBTQ+ rights within town. The petition underscores inclusivity's importance and urges local leaders take firm stand against discrimination.
Despite unsettling thefts, many in neighborhood have found ways embrace humor and positivity. Local artists began crafting colorful stickers and artwork featuring rainbow-decked unicycles, distributing them throughout community—as playful yet meaningful reminders their resilience.
Social media played its part too, turning this incident beacon hope. Posts tagged #PrideStrong and #RideWithPride garnered attention, encouraging people share stories filled with inclusivity and love.
As community continues facing these thefts, their collective response showcases remarkable spirit unity and determination. By flipping act intolerance on its head, turning it dialogue and celebration opportunity, they're setting powerful example others facing similar challenges.
The mysterious masked unicyclist may still be unknown, but one thing's definitely clear—this Colorado neighborhood has made it known their pride can't be so easily snatched away.
